NOUN

Folie/ˈfoːli̯ə/plastic film; foil; transparency (for projector)

Folie is a German noun that means plastic film, foil, or transparency (for projector). It is pronounced /ˈfoːli̯ə/. As a noun it takes the article "die", with the plural form "Folien".

Definitions

1.thin sheet of flexible material such as plastic or metal(material)

a.plastic film used for wrapping or covering objects

Sie hat das Sandwich in Folie eingepackt.She wrapped the sandwich in plastic film.

b.metal foil used in the kitchen or for packaging

Die Schokolade ist in goldene Folie eingewickelt.The chocolate is wrapped in golden foil.

2.transparent sheet for overhead projectors(presentation)

a.transparency used for displaying content in a presentation

Der Lehrer hat die Folie auf den Overheadprojektor gelegt.The teacher put the transparency on the overhead projector.

Declension

Genderfeminine

SingularPlural
Nominativedie Foliedie Folien
Genitiveder Folieder Folien
Dativeder Folieden Folien
Accusativedie Foliedie Folien
